Give Back Day - Knightdale Eye Care and Wendell Eye Care are having a “Give Back Day” for the community on August 19th from 7:00 am - 2:00 pm. They are providing free eye exams and glasses to the uninsured and underprivileged citizens in the Knightdale and Wendell communities. It is first come, first served, but limited to the first 150 persons. There will be another “Give Back Day” in 6 months.
